Drug alert 50/2024
Name
Drug Alert Class 2 Drug Alert 50 2024 – Class 2 medicines recall – action within 48 hours – Bristol Labs – Phenobarbitol Bristol Laboratories 15mg tablets

Description
Bristol Laboratories Ltd. are recalling one batch of Phenobarbital Bristol Labs 15mg Tablets as a precautionary measure due to the potential of contamination of small metallic particles within the tablets. Bristol Laboratories have received one single market complaint relating to a tablet which had been cut in half by the patient prior to administration, revealing the small metallic particle within the tablet core. There have been no other similar reports related to this batch, since the batch was first distributed in December 2022. Whilst preliminary investigations indicate that this contamination is not widespread further investigations are necessary and ongoing. Bristol Laboratories consider it necessary however, to conduct a precautionary recall of the batch whilst such investigations are ongoing.
